The nga east project objectives were to provide the best estimate of the distribution (median and standard deviation) of horizontal ground motions for the peak ground acceleration (pga), peak ground velocity (pgv), and 5% damped pseudo acceleration response spectra (psa) for oscillator periods ranging from 0.01 to 10 s, on “hard rock” sites. The nga east project went through a comprehensive seismic senior hazard analysis committee (sshac) level 3 peer review process before its release. references abrahamson na, silva wj, kamai r (2014) summary of the ask14 ground motion relation for active crustal regions. Nrc generic letter 2011 xx: seismic risk evaluations for operating reactors. use ceus ssc model and the epri (2004, 2006) ground motion prediction equations to compute seismic hazard curves and ground motion response spectra (gmrs) concerns: delay in completing nga east project. impact of the nga east attenuation relations when they become. The project was tasked with developing a new ground motion characterization (gmc) model for cena. the final nga east gmc model includes a set of 17 median ground motion models (gmms) for peak ground acceleration and velocity (pga, pgv) and response spectral ordinates for periods ranging from 0.01 to 10 s.
